The property comprises a three bedroom semi-detached house built of traditional brick and block cavity wall construction under an interlocking tiled roof with the benefit of upvc double glazed windows and doors, whilst being heated by an oil fired central heating boiler via radiators.  Consisting of entrance porch, lounge, replaced kitchen, rear hall and bathroom at ground floor level, landing leading to three bedrooms at first floor level, totalling in the region of 750 sq ft.

Being set well back and elevated from the road occupying a generous plot with lawn to front.  The main gardens lie to the rear of the property being predominantly laid to lawn with large decking and barbecue area, brick shed, wooden shed and greenhouse, all being enclosed by panel fencing.

Located within the traditional village of Pulham St Mary and surrounded by the beautiful countryside of South Norfolk, the property lies just seven miles to the north of Diss. The village forms part of 'The Pulhams' being linked with Pulham Market. The villages themselves are steeped in history believed to date back to 1258. Over the years the villages have proved to be a sought after and desirable location, still with an excellent range of amenities and facilities, having village shops, convenience stores, public houses, good schooling and a fine church. The award winning Pennoyer Centre with its popular cafe is only a short walk away and there are various events and activities regularly taking place within. A further more extensive range of amenities and facilities can be found six miles to the north within Long Stratton. A similar distance to the south is the historic market town of Diss which has the benefit of amenities and facilities including a mainline railway station with regular/direct services to London Liverpool Street and Norwich.
